River Red Rover Sightseeing Cruise
 Enjoy unlimited travel on the river with a City Cruises River Rover ticket, weaving your way through the splendour and sights of London on the River Thames – there is history round every bend. There are regular departures from Westminster Pier, Waterloo Pier (London Eye), Tower Pier (beside the Tower of London) and Greenwich Pier (in front of the Cutty Sark) every day of the year except Christmas Day. From June to August, take an evening cruise between Westminster, Waterloo and Tower piers. |
